The Need for Property Valuation for Visa Purpose in Nigeria

The need for property valuation for Visa purpose – In Nigeria, property valuation has become an essential aspect of visa applications. Property valuation is the process of determining the market value of a property by an expert valuer, who considers various factors such as location, size, age, condition, and recent sales of comparable properties in the area. This valuation report is a crucial document that visa applicants must submit to the embassy or consulate as part of their visa application.

Visa applications can be complicated and lengthy, with several requirements and documents to be submitted. One of the most crucial documents required is a property valuation report. A property valuation report is required to determine the property’s actual value that an applicant plans to use as proof of strong ties/net worth for their visa application. The property valuation report indicates that the applicant has sufficient funds to support their stay in the destination country.

The importance of property valuation for visa purpose cannot be overstated. It is a requirement for various visa categories, such as investor visas, business visas, and family visas. For investor visas, property valuation is required to determine the value of the investment being made by the applicant. For business visas, property valuation is necessary to establish the applicant’s financial stability and capacity to support their business activities in the destination country. For family visas, property valuation is required to prove that the applicant has the financial means to support their family members during their stay in the destination country.

Furthermore, property valuation reports are required to comply with the strict regulations and guidelines of the embassy or consulate. Property valuation reports must be prepared by qualified and accredited Estate surveyors and valuers recognized by the embassy or consulate. These valuers must also adhere to strict guidelines and standards when preparing their reports, which include providing detailed descriptions of the property, including its location, size, and condition. The report must also have information on recent sales of comparable properties in the area and other relevant market data.

Another reason why property valuation is necessary for visa purpose is to prevent fraud and misrepresentation. Property valuation reports are used to verify the authenticity of the documents submitted by the applicant. It is not uncommon for applicants to submit fake or exaggerated property documents to support their visa applications. A property valuation report can help detect fraud and ensure that only genuine and accurate records are submitted.

Moreover, property valuation reports provide a reliable assessment of the property’s market value. This is important as it ensures that the applicant is not over or underestimating the value of their property. An undervaluation can result in a rejection of the visa application. A property valuation report ensures that the visa application is based on accurate and reliable data, which increases the chances of a successful application.

Due to the rise in fraudulent visa applications, the need for property valuation in Nigeria has become increasingly important in recent times. The Nigerian government has taken steps to curb such fraud by introducing measures to ensure that property valuation reports are prepared by accredited, qualified and certified valuers. The government has also increased the penalties for fraudulent visa applications, including fines and imprisonment.

Moreover, property valuation reports can also be helpful for applicants who are looking to sell their property in the future. A property valuation report can provide a reliable assessment of the property’s market value, which can help the seller set a realistic selling price. A property valuation report can also be used to negotiate with potential buyers and obtain financing from banks and other financial institutions.

In conclusion, property valuation is essential for visa applications in Nigeria. It provides accurate and reliable information on the property value used as collateral for the visa application. It also ensures compliance with embassy and consulate regulations and guidelines, prevents fraud and misrepresentation, and provides a reliable assessment of the property’s market value. Therefore, visa applicants must ensure that they obtain a property valuation report from a qualified and accredited Estate surveyors and valuer before submitting their visa application. Doing so can increase their chances of a successful visa application and avoid potential complications or penalties.
